Impressive Sindria becomes latest stakes winner for Kodiac

Sindria looked a filly to follow when running out the easy winner of the Listed Irish Stallion Farms EBF Victor McCalmont Stakes at Gowran Park on Tuesday to become the latest stakes scorer for Kodiac.


Fresh of an impressive handicap win at Gowran Park for Joseph O'Brien last month, Sindria was always travelling smoothly for Dylan Browne McMonagle and quickened clear for a near three-length success.


"Sindria did well today," said Joseph O'Brien. "It was a good tempo and she settled better. We'll be in Group races from now on, you could go 1m2f but I'd be very happy dropping back to a mile."


Sindria was bought by her current connections, owners Sights On Gold Three Partnership, last summer after scoring at Leopardstown.


She was bred by Ringfort Stud out of the Galileo mare Miss Liguria, a half-sister to Listed winner St Jean Cap Ferrat from the family of current high-class filly Havana Anna.


Sindria becomes the 104th stakes winner for Kodiac.
